Martin Drašar is a scholar working on Computer Networks and Communications, Artificial Intelligence and Information Systems. According to data from OpenAlex, Martin Drašar has authored 9 papers receiving a total of 213 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 8 papers in Computer Networks and Communications, 4 papers in Artificial Intelligence and 4 papers in Information Systems. Recurrent topics in Martin Drašar’s work include Network Security and Intrusion Detection (8 papers), Internet Traffic Analysis and Secure E-voting (4 papers) and Advanced Malware Detection Techniques (4 papers). Martin Drašar is often cited by papers focused on Network Security and Intrusion Detection (8 papers), Internet Traffic Analysis and Secure E-voting (4 papers) and Advanced Malware Detection Techniques (4 papers). Martin Drašar collaborates with scholars based in Czechia, United States and Italy. Martin Drašar's co-authors include Pavel Čeleda, Petr Velan, Milan Čermák, Jan Vykopal, Alexander Kott, Krzysztof Rzaḑca, Luigi V. Mancini, Burkhard Stiller, Martin Husák and Rémi Badonnel and has published in prestigious journals such as Lecture notes in computer science, International Journal of Network Management and The Journal of Defense Modeling and Simulation Applications Methodology Technology.
